Security Architecture

Security architecture is the overall design of an organization's security system, outlining how all its components work together to protect information and systems from cyber threats. It's like a blueprint for defense, ensuring everything is properly secured.

TECHNICAL DEFINITION

Security Architecture is the holistic design and implementation framework defining the structure, policies, controls, and components that collectively protect an organization's information assets, systems, and networks against cyber threats, ensuring alignment with business objectives and regulatory compliance. It encompasses security domains like access control, network security, data protection, and incident response.

BACKGROUND

Computer security is a subdiscipline within the field of information security. It focuses on protecting computer software, systems, and networks from threats that can lead to unauthorized information disclosure, theft, or damage to hardware, software, or data, as well as to the disruption or misdirection of the services they provide.
